The name ” Muhammad Muhammad appeared 4 times within the Holy Quran . The specific examples are the following: Aal Imraan 3: 144; Al-Ahzaab 33: 40; Muhammad 47: 2; and. Al-Fatah 48: 29. The name “Ahmed” Ahmad Ahmad been mentioned only once in Al-Saff 61:6.

WebIsaac is mentioned fifteen times by name in the Quran, often with his father and his son, Jacob (Yaʿqūb). The Quran states that Abraham received "good tidings of Isaac, a prophet, of the righteous", and that God blessed them both (37: 112). "And We gave him glad tidings of Isaac, a prophet from among the righteous.
